SkyPrep features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    SkyPrep offers a clean and intuitive user interface, making it easy for both administrators and learners to navigate and use the platform without extensive training.
  • Customization Options
    The platform provides a variety of customization options, including branding and course design, allowing organizations to tailor the LMS to their specific needs and preferences.
  • Comprehensive Reporting
    SkyPrep offers robust reporting tools that allow administrators to track learner progress, course completion rates, and other key performance indicators, facilitating data-driven decisions.
  • Mobile Accessibility
    SkyPrep is mobile-friendly, making it accessible on various devices, including smartphones and tablets, allowing learners to access training materials on-the-go.
  • Customer Support
    The platform is known for its responsive and helpful customer support, ensuring that users can get assistance promptly when they encounter issues or need help with the system.

Possible disadvantages of SkyPrep

  • Limited Integrations
    SkyPrep's integration options with other software and services are somewhat limited compared to some other LMS platforms, which could be a disadvantage for organizations looking for extensive third-party software integration.
  • Pricing Transparency
    The pricing structure of SkyPrep is not always transparent on their website, requiring potential customers to contact sales for detailed pricing information, which can be less convenient.
  • Advanced Features
    Some advanced features may require additional costs, and the base package might lack some functionalities that certain organizations could consider essential.
  • Learning Curve for Complex Features
    While the platform is generally user-friendly, certain advanced features may have a steeper learning curve, requiring additional time and effort to master.
  • Assessment Tools
    Some users have noted that the assessment and quiz creation tools could be more advanced, and may not meet all the needs of organizations looking for complex evaluation capabilities.

React Engine features and specs

  • Isomorphic rendering
    React Engine enables both server-side and client-side rendering of React components, providing a seamless isomorphic/universal JavaScript experience. This allows for faster initial page loads and better SEO while maintaining rich client-side interactivity.
  • Express.js integration
    React Engine is designed as a view engine for Express.js, making it easy to integrate React into existing Express-based applications with minimal configuration. It follows familiar Express conventions for setting up view engines.
  • Built-in React Router support
    The library comes with built-in support for React Router, enabling developers to easily set up server-side and client-side routing without complex manual configuration.
  • PayPal backing
    React Engine was developed and maintained by PayPal, which provided credibility and ensured it was battle-tested in a large-scale production environment before being open-sourced.
  • Simplified setup
    The library abstracts away much of the complexity involved in setting up server-side rendering with React, reducing boilerplate code and allowing developers to get a universal React application running quickly.

Possible disadvantages of React Engine

  • Abandoned project
    The repository appears to be no longer actively maintained, with no recent commits or updates. This makes it risky to use in production as bugs and security vulnerabilities may go unpatched.
  • Outdated dependencies
    React Engine was built for older versions of React and React Router. It may not be compatible with modern versions of React (16+, 17, 18) or React Router (v5, v6), limiting its usefulness in current projects.
  • Limited ecosystem support
    The library is tightly coupled to Express.js, meaning it cannot be easily used with other Node.js frameworks like Koa, Hapi, or Fastify, reducing its flexibility.
  • Better modern alternatives
    Modern tools like Next.js, Remix, and Vite with SSR plugins provide far more comprehensive and well-maintained solutions for server-side rendering with React, making React Engine largely obsolete.
  • Limited documentation and community
    The project has relatively sparse documentation and a small community, making it difficult for new developers to troubleshoot issues or find examples and best practices for advanced use cases.

SkyPrep appears to be a solid platform with a strong feature set. Pricing starts at $249 per month ($199 if billed annually) for up to 100 active users. (Note: Always make sure you know what a company means by โ€œactive user.โ€ In SkyPreps case, it means each unique person who logs into your platform during the monthly billing cycle.)
